What is Relayr?

Relayr is a platform for building and managing Industrial Internet of Things (IIoT) solutions. It allows you to monitor industrial equipment remotely, collect performance data, and optimise operations without needing to build infrastructure from scratch. The platform is designed for manufacturers, facility managers, and industrial teams who need to track equipment health, detect issues early, and improve efficiency across distributed sites. Rather than developing custom IoT systems, you can use Relayr's pre-built components to connect sensors and devices, visualise data, and set up automated alerts or responses. It sits between your equipment and your analytics, handling the connectivity and data processing so you focus on insights and decisions.

Use Cases

Predictive maintenance: Monitor machine performance metrics to predict failures before they occur and schedule maintenance proactively

Multi-site facility management: Track HVAC, lighting, power consumption, and other systems across multiple locations from a central dashboard

Production line optimisation: Analyse output, downtime, and efficiency metrics to identify bottlenecks and improve throughput

Equipment compliance monitoring: Ensure industrial equipment meets safety standards and regulatory requirements with automated reporting

Supply chain visibility: Monitor equipment and environmental conditions during storage or transport to prevent damage
